ITINERARY

This is a hands-on sailing adventure on the famed inland sea of Cape Breton. Take the helm, handle the sails, assist with navigation, or simply sit back and enjoy. From sea level, you will get a first-hand contact with the pristine UNESCO Bras d'Or Lake Biosphere.

Arrival / First Day

Meet your skipper and board the boat at our private dock in St. Peter's on your arrival morning. Get acquainted with the boat and examine the maps and our plan for the day.

We'll head out at midday across the island-studded St. Peter's Inlet. Take the helm, manage the sail, or simply relax and enjoy the journey and surroundings. You could see eagles, hawks, and a variety of gulls overhead, herons and deer along the coast, and a few seals in the water.

Picnic lunch aboard, and maybe a swim if time allows. We'll cross the main lake, which will likely have more wind and wave activity over the 12 mile journey. Then we'll go across Grand Narrows, where they'll build a bridge for us. On one side, we'll visit the historic Grand Narrows Hotel, and on the other, we'll view Highland Village (a Nova Scotia Museums site) in Iona. We are now entering the Great Bras d'Or Channel, heading for Baddeck and the Inverary Inn. Check into your accommodation to relax, then enjoy drinks and supper at the resort before taking a stroll through the resort parkland and sitting for some stories and songs around the waterfront fire ring.

Day 2

After breakfast at the resort’s Lakeside Restaurant we’ll head out for a daysail to explore

From the sea, Baddeck. Before we set sail for the day, some visitors opt to spend the morning touring the Bell National Historic Site and Museum. We nearly always walk down into Baddeck Bay after leaving the pier to get a good look at the sprawling Alexander Graham Bell estate, Beinn Bhreagh.

Then we'll follow the wind to explore the Bras d'Or's northern reaches. We'll provide delicious picnic meals made at the resort. We return to our dock at the resort at the afternoon's conclusion for some onshore entertainment, supper, and a relaxing evening wandering about town or relaxing on the resort. And a nice night's sleep to prepare for tomorrow's lake crossing southerly.

Day 3

We'll set sail at midday, heading south to St. Peter's. We are expected to have very different circumstances than on day one, depending on the wind direction, so there will be some new experiences and perhaps some additional sailing instruction. With a lot of practice.

We may venture into a remote bay for a swim and lunch, depending on the winds and your schedule. Guests who wish to learn more about navigation can assist the captain design our path and then track our progress on the computerized navigation equipment. By late afternoon, we'll be back at our home dock in St. Peter's.

You'll be sailing on a freshly renovated classic Canadian cruising sloop with plenty of character and modern comforts to ensure your sailing vacation is safe and enjoyable.

Our sailboat is a Niagara 35 sailing yacht designed by acclaimed marine architect Mark Ellis and constructed in 1980 by the iconic Canadian boatbuilder Hinterhoeller. She is one of 260 hulls manufactured in this type between 1978 and 1990. The Niagara 35 was designed as a passage-making yacht, built to the highest industry standards, and has proved to have accomplished Ellis' idea of '...building boats for longevity in the way they pleasure the eye and their durability in usage' for over four decades.

She likes to sail at 6 knots in our regular summer breezes and can maintain 7 knots or more when the wind picks up to 15 knots. She tracks readily, responds to the helm, and steers herself easily in a variety of situations. Tacking and jibing are a breeze because to the doubled mainsheet system and large self tailing winches for the foresail.

Captain and a crew of expert consultants and assistants have meticulously repaired and refitted it to near-new condition over the last 5 years. Upgrades for the twenty-first century include a solar-powered electrical system, electronic navigation instruments, refrigeration, LED lighting, new wiring and plumbing, a new diesel auxiliary engine, and other features.... Fresh rigging and canvas, new interior finishes and upholstery, warm air heating for the shoulder seasons, hot and cold running water, a well-equipped kitchen, and a private head are all standard features. It offers spacious accommodations for day sailing with up to six passengers or live-aboard for four. Both the vessel and the master have been approved in accordance with Transport Canada Small Vessel standards.

She is crewed and outfitted for day sails and multi-day expeditions on the Bras d'Or Lake and Cape Breton's coastal waterways.
